Super Eagles player, Alex Iwobi, has shared his disappoinment at not featuring at the 2022 FIFA World Cup in Qatar later this year.
According to the Everton winger, Nigeria’s loss of a world cup spot to Ghana is one of the biggest disappointments in his football career.
“I missed the two qualifying matches [vs Black Stars of Ghana] because I was serving suspension from the AFCON,” Iwobi told Completesports .
“I watched the first leg in my house and the second leg I watched with my family. And you can imagine how disappointed we were when we lost the ticket for the World Cup.”
“The boys tried, but Ghana got the results that gave them the ticket. It was a very very disappointing game. I felt so sad, and that must rank as one of worst days of my career. Painful, but that is football for you. It is in the past now and we must move on.”
Speaking about the 2023 AFCON qualifying Group A match against Sierra Leone, Iwobi predicts it would be tough, but that the Super Eagles owe Nigerians a win on Thursday, June 9.
Playing at home should give us the upper hand. Last time, they came from 4-1 down to force a 4-4 draw”
Iwobi added: “This time around, we must be watchful, we must be disciplined and we must take every chance to get the result we want. We have to work very hard to overcome them. They were good at AFCON [Cameroon 2021], so we shall not underrate them.”
